A wake-up call for common fiscal policy in the eurozone
The German Constitutional Court declared the decisions of the European Central Bank on the Public Sector Purchase Programme to be contrary to its powers. Conclusion of negotiations for a trade agreement between the EU & Mexico
The European Commission is still stuck in the old patterns of outdated trade policy. The regulations on environmental protection are insufficient. The Paris Climate Convention is not effectively anchored and there are no obligations to reduce emissions.
Commission announcement of due diligence legislation
Yesterday, Justice Commissioner Didier Reynders announced, in a webinar hosted by Greens/EFA MEP Heidi Hautala, that the Commission will introduce a legislative initiative next year on mandatory due diligence for companies.

Greens/EFA group propose €5 trillion sustainable recovery plan
Tuesday 28 April, the Greens/EFA group has just released an in-depth sustainable recovery plan for the EU to exit the Corona virus crisis. The Greens/EFA group are calling for a €5 trillion green recovery to build a more resilient, sustainable, and fairer future for Europe and the world.

Coronavirus / Europe's islands - call for urgent EU intervention
Europe's islands could face economic collapse as a result of the necessary measures put in place to combat the spread of Coronavirus, and targetted intervention at EU level is needed to prevent this.
